None/Not RequiredThe Materials Engineer analyzes researches designs and develops materials and their related fabrication and application processes to optimize materials for use in engineering design and/or application in structures systems and subsystems. You will work with different sites to assure compliance within the different global regulations like REACH ROHS etc. You will learn and work within the Global Chemical Substances (GCS) Compliance Team involved but not limited to Customer Request activities Work Transfer Materials BOM Decomposition etc.
This position will be at our Aguadilla PR location. You must be residing in Puerto Rico at the time of starting employment. Relocation is not offered. This role is categorized as hybrid with 3 days onsite and 2 days remote following the schedule assigned by the Manager.
What You Will Do:
Assemble specification de-composition and part decomposition.
Work with Material Mapping looking for properties assurance.
Assure compliance with several CAS# parts in different Global Regulations like REACH TSCA Etc.
Provide 2-way feedback on technical issues to Rockford IL Windsor Locks CT and GETCs like Poland Engineering and PR Operations and Development programs.
Support process improvement and maintain continues communication with his/her Sr Engineer.
Perform Materials of Concern (MOC) Analysis.
Take action supporting Customer Requests Global Chemical Substances related activities.
perform material analyses that include but are not limited to failure analysis of components systems and subsystems data management life predictions and definition and requirement specifications.
Applies principles of chemistry physics mechanics and material behavior to develop metallic non-metallic and composite material and processing specifications fabrication and assembly processes.
